About Thirunelveli
Thirunelveli or Nellai in Tamil Nadu is named after the twin temple of Kanthimathi-Nellaiappar dedicated to Parvati and Shiva. This 2000-year-old city is nestled on the west bank of the only perennial river of South India, the Tamraparni. Thirunelveli became famous during the rule of the Pandyas and served as their capital for some time. Along with its twin town Palayamkottai, Thirunelveli is one of the oldest Christian centers in Tamil Nadu. Tourist Attractions
Following are some of the famous tourist attractions in and around Thirunelveli, which you can explore while on a tour to Thirunelveli –
- Upper Kodaiyar:
With its emerald green forests, and the scenic tea, rubber and cardamom plantations, this place looks extremely beautiful. Manjolai is the most popular place here. There is also a mini Golf Course available here.
- Kattabomman Memorial Fort:
Built by the Government of Tamil Nadu in 1974, this memorial fort has a Memorial Hall adorned with beautiful paintings on the walls. Located near the fort is the Sri Devi Jakkammal Temple.
- Kalakkadu Sanctuary:
Sprawling over an area of 223 sq km, this sanctuary is home to multifarious flora, diverse fauna, and a wild range of birds and reptiles. Your tour to Thirunelveli will become memorable visiting this exotic sanctuary.
- Manimuthar and Papanasam Dams:
While Manimuthar Dam, 47 km from Thirunelveli, is an ideal excursion destination for its salubrious climate and beautiful gardens, the Papanasam Dam, located 49 km away, is a picturesque picnic spot.
- Manapad:
Situated 70 km from Thirunelveli, Manapad is renowned for the ancient Holy Cross Church. Built in 1581 AD, the church is associated with St. Francis Xavier. Every year during the festival season from 1st -14th of September, hordes of tourists throng the church.
